摘要

图像真实感和生动度是评估光学显示性能的关键指标,特别是在增强现实(AR)应用中。虽然以前的超表面已经证明了全息显示能力,但实现全彩、高保真全息显示仍然具有挑战性。在这里,我们提出了一种能够用于AR的高保真和全彩全息显示的片上超表面。通过在每个单元胞内设计纳米级双原子元原子,我们实现了跨多个波长通道的精确色散工程和两个正交偏振的独立调制,从而实现了AR的可切换全彩全息显示。此外,得益于片上传播方案,我们的系统消除了零级衍射噪声。显著提高信噪比。因此,即使在复杂的现实世界AR背景下显示,它也能提供高保真度和生动色彩的全息图像。该片上全彩全息平台的集成光子设计、通道复用和精确色散控制使其成为下一代可穿戴AR显示和先进信息可视化技术的有希望的候选者。

Full-Color AR Holography by Chip-Integrated Meta-Optics

Full-Color AR Holography by Chip-Integrated Meta-Optics

Image realism and vividness are critical metrics for evaluating optical display performance, particularly for augmented reality (AR) applications. Although previous metasurfaces have demonstrated holographic display capabilities, achieving full-color, high-fidelity holographic displays remains challenging. Here, we present an on-chip metasurface capable of high-fidelity and full-color holographic display for AR. By engineering nanoscale diatomic meta-atoms within each unit cell, we achieve precise dispersion engineering across multiple wavelength channels and independent modulation of two orthogonal polarizations, thereby enabling switchable full-color holographic display for AR. Moreover, benefiting from the on-chip propagation scheme, our system eliminates zero-order diffraction noise, significantly enhancing the signal-to-noise ratio. Consequently, it delivers high-fidelity and vividly colored holographic images even when displayed against complex real-world AR backgrounds. The integrated photonic design, channel multiplexing, and precise dispersion control of this on-chip full-color holographic platform make it a promising candidate for next-generation wearable AR displays and advanced information visualization technologies.
